How much does a Public Relations Specialist make in New York?

A Public Relations Specialist working in New York earns a median salary of $81,250 per year, or about $39.06 per hour. That is 9% above the national median of $74,750 for this occupation.

Within New York, entry-level pay starts around $51,730 while the top 10% make $157,610 or more. The middle 50% of earners fall between $63,420 and $107,920 a year.

Public Relations Specialist salary range in New York

Pay levelAnnual salaryHourly rate
10th percentile (entry level)$51,730$24.87
25th percentile (early career)$63,420$30.49
50th percentile (median)$81,250$39.06
75th percentile (experienced)$107,920$51.88
90th percentile (top earners)$157,610$75.77

How New York compares

New York ranks 5th out of 51 states and territories for Public Relations Specialist pay. The top 5 best-paying states:

RankStateMedian salary
1District of Columbia$102,740
2Washington$87,470
3California$85,030
4Connecticut$84,990
5New York$81,250

Working as a Public Relations Specialist in New York

Nationally, about 283,000 people work as Public Relations Specialists in the United States. A bachelor's degree (about 4 years of college) is the standard entry requirement.
